欢迎访问宙启技术站
智能推送

在Tkinter中使用tkFont模块创建中文标题

发布时间:2023-12-28 01:29:36

在Tkinter中使用tkFont模块创建中文标题,可以按照以下步骤进行操作:

步:导入tkinter和tkFont模块

import tkinter as tk
import tkinter.font as tkFont

第二步:创建一个Tkinter窗口并设置标题

root = tk.Tk()
root.title("中文标题示例")

第三步:创建一个tkFont字体对象,用于设置标题的字体样式和大小

font = tkFont.Font(family="宋体", size=24, weight=tkFont.BOLD, slant=tkFont.ITALIC)

在此示例中,我们选择使用宋体字体,字号为24,加粗和斜体样式。

第四步:创建一个Label控件并设置字体样式

label = tk.Label(root, text="中文标题示例", font=font)

在此示例中,我们创建了一个标签控件,并将字体样式设置为前面创建的font对象。

第五步:将Label控件添加到窗口中并显示

label.pack()
root.mainloop()

在此示例中,我们将标签控件添加到窗口中,并通过pack()方法进行布局。然后通过调用mainloop()方法来启动窗口的事件循环,以便可以看到窗口的效果。

完整的示例代码如下所示:

import tkinter as tk
import tkinter.font as tkFont

root = tk.Tk()
root.title("中文标题示例")

font = tkFont.Font(family="宋体", size=24, weight=tkFont.BOLD, slant=tkFont.ITALIC)

label = tk.Label(root, text="中文标题示例", font=font)
label.pack()

root.mainloop()

在运行上述代码后,将会创建一个带有中文标题的窗口。